Elements to Take Into Consideration When Making Your Decision
What variables should you weigh before making a decision in between working with a paint professional or diving right into a do it yourself job? First, consider your budget plan. DIY might save you money, yet think about the price of products and prospective errors.
Next, examine your skill level. If you've never repainted previously, working with an expert could make certain a sleek finish.
Time is another important factor-- do you have the hours to dedicate to the task?
Furthermore, think about the extent of the work. Bigger areas or complex styles might be much better matched for a professional's proficiency.
Lastly, think of the long-term; an expert could offer service warranties and far better longevity.
Balancing these elements will certainly aid you make the ideal selection for your home.
